Huawei P20 Pro has a general score of 81.4, which is a bit better than the LG K51S's 74.3 overall score. These phones work with the same Android 10 OS (Operating System), so they should give you all the same operating system features. The Huawei P20 Pro body is a little lighter and just a bit thinner than the LG K51S, even though it was released 2 years before.
The Huawei P20 Pro counts with a bit better performance than LG K51S, and although they both have 8 cpu cores, the Huawei P20 Pro also has a higher amount of RAM. Huawei P20 Pro features a better screen than LG K51S, because although it has a bit smaller screen, it also counts with a lot greater pixels amount per display inch and a much higher resolution of 1080 x 2240.
The LG K51S features a much better storage capacity to store more apps and games than Huawei P20 Pro, because although it has just 64 GB internal memory capacity, it also counts with a SD extension slot that supports up to 2 TB. The Huawei P20 Pro counts with a very superior camera than LG K51S, because it has a camera in the back with more mega pixels and a way better 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ution.
LG K51S and Huawei P20 Pro both count with very similar batteries performance.
Although Huawei P20 Pro is a better device, it costs a lot more money than the LG K51S, and it doesn't have such a good quality/price relation as LG K51S. So if you want that extra features and specs, you can buy the Huawei P20 Pro, else you can save some money and get the LG K51S, giving up a couple features and specifications.
